The Intelligence Bureau (IB) conducts the recruitment for the Security Assistant (Motor Transport) position to manage the logistical and transport operations within the agency. As a candidate aiming for the 2026 recruitment cycle, understanding the syllabus is the most critical first step toward success. This role demands not only a high level of alertness and general intelligence but also specialized knowledge regarding motor vehicle operations and road safety.
The Tier-I exam is the primary filter for candidates. It is an objective-type test designed to evaluate your proficiency across several domains. The syllabus is structured to test your foundational knowledge and your ability to handle real-world driving-related scenarios.
